How to get from Boston Logan International Airport to Hyatt Regency Boston by bus and subway?
From Boston Logan International Airport to Hyatt Regency Boston by bus and subway
To get from Boston Logan International Airport to Hyatt Regency Boston in Boston, take the BB bus from Terminal E station to Stuart St @ Dartmouth St station. Next, take the ORANGE LINE subway from Back Bay - South End station to Chinatown station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 18 min.
